What education do you need to become a groundskeeper supervisor?

What degree do you need to be a groundskeeper supervisor?

The most common degree for groundskeeper supervisors is high school diploma, with 48% of groundskeeper supervisors earning that degree. The second and third most common degree levels are bachelor's degree degree at 28% and bachelor's degree degree at 13%.
  • High School Diploma, 48%
  • Bachelor's, 28%
  • Associate, 13%
  • Diploma, 10%
  • Other Degrees, 1%

What should I major in to become a groundskeeper supervisor?

You should major in business to become a groundskeeper supervisor. 17% of groundskeeper supervisors major in business. Other common majors for a groundskeeper supervisor include general studies and human resources management.

Average groundskeeper supervisor salary by education level

Groundskeeper supervisors with a Bachelor's degree earn more than those without, at $32,300 annually. With a Associate degree, groundskeeper supervisors earn a median annual income of $31,511 compared to $30,044 for groundskeeper supervisors with an High School Diploma degree.
Groundskeeper supervisor education levelGroundskeeper supervisor salary
High School Diploma or Less$30,044
Bachelor's Degree$32,300
Some College/ Associate Degree$31,511
